Rebuilding the front end on my 65 Dart and noticed that the strut rods have a slight bend in them where they bolt on to the lower control arm. They both have this bend so is this normal?
 
Its pretty common but should not be bent. Its actually kinda tough to find good straight originals. Spend some cash on a set of aftermarket ones.
 
Both of my strut rods were bent also.Almost identical bends on both sides.I have since replaced them with qa1 adjustables but always wondered how they got bent the same on both sides.
 
An old Tow truck sling before the wheel lifts. Or a it was hauled on a Rollback and was improperly tied down. The strut rod was perfect to put the hook over for many tow operators.
 
Two post hoist. Them big rods look like a good place to lift a car, but really they aren’t.
Have seen lots of damage from improper hoisting of cars.
